Digital Narratives Preparation
Part One: Research, Explore, Learn
- Research the topic(s) associated with your narrative, use scholarly and popular resources, as appropriate.
Part Two: Outline/StoryBoard/Plan
- Storyboarding is the first step towards understanding sound and images. It is the plan or blueprint that will guide decision-making about images, video, and sound. Simple storyboards will just have room for images/video and the script.
Part Three: Gather, Create, Modify
- Collect/Index your Media Create a folder for storing the media associated with your narratives (eg. images, maps, documents) and keep track of web-based resources during the course of your research, for easy recall when the time comes to construct your narrative.
- Create graphics, videos, photographs - as appropriate - to use with your narrative
- Modify items (if permitted) to fit with your narrative
